I don't want to clutter my hard drive with older versions of epubs; is there a way to return to the previous behaviour? Did I uncheck a preference by mistake?

P.S. If there's any way to batch remove the original_epubs via Calibre, would someone be so kind as to let me know? Thank you.
Try to set the two tweaks to False in Preferences -> Tweaks (at the bottom), "original" in search for tweak (see attached screenshot).

To remove all instances of ORIGINAL_EPUB from your books *please* make a backup of your library first... Done?

Then: select all your books, right click -> Remove books -> Remove files of a specific format from selected books. Select the format ORIGINAL_EPUB.

As he mentions, the original format is kept for a reason. If you remove it, make sure that you have the original file somewhere else. Replacing covers is probably safe, but for instance epub->epub conversion can be destructive in non-intuitive ways.
